Offering gender-specific rehab services has shown to be very helpful in situations where traditional rehab settings have fallen short, like coping with situations in a women's life that happen to be unique and distressing. Such troubles may have to do with sexual abuse, physical abuse, psychological abuse, eating disorders, one's family and being a mother, or another significant issues which can be particular to women. Research has revealed that women may also become involved in drug abuse more readily than men, and so are more vulnerable to illness as a consequence of addiction problems than males as a result. Due to responsibilities in their home, women also tend to postpone looking for and undergoing treatment, a situation which can lead to disaster. That said, treatment services for women are created to ensure a women's needs would be the concentration and priority. Just like coed programs, alcohol and drug treatment programs that provide rehabilitation services to women help women through detoxification and withdrawal as a 1st step. After this step, counselors help women give attention to both general and gender specific issues who have prompted their drug or alcohol use. Women also enjoy the positive support from other female peers, and several centers that offer rehab services to women offer client beds for her young children.
